Job Description

Purchasing & Procurement
•    Place daily, weekly, and periodic food and beverage orders with approved vendors to maintain par levels.
•    Source competitive pricing and assist in vendor selection and relationship management.
•    Review purchase orders for accuracy prior to submission.
•    Coordinate with the Executive Chef and F&B leadership to anticipate ordering needs based on menus and event calendars.
•    Maintain and update a preferred vendor list and product specification sheets.
Receiving & Inventory
•    Oversee and conduct daily receiving of all deliveries, verifying quantities, quality, and pricing against purchase orders and invoices.
•    Reject or document any product that does not meet quality or specification standards.
•    Ensure accurate data entry of all received goods into the inventory management system.
•    Conduct regular physical inventory counts (weekly, monthly) and reconcile variances.
•    Monitor stock rotation (FIFO) and ensure proper storage conditions in all dry, refrigerated, and frozen areas.
Financial & Compliance
•    Code and submit invoices for accounts payable processing in a timely manner.
•    Track purchases against budget and alert management to cost variances.
•    Maintain organized records of all purchase orders, invoices, and receiving logs.
•    Ensure compliance with all local health departments, food safety (HACCP), and company sanitation standards in receiving and storage areas.
Team & Communication
•    Coordinate with kitchen, bar, and service teams to communicate product availability, substitutions, and delivery timelines.
•    Supervise receiving staff or warehouse assistants as applicable.
•    Communicate proactively with vendors regarding delivery issues, shortages, and substitutions.
•    Participate in F&B management meetings and provide purchasing and inventory reports.
